In this new volume of essays, renowned economist Thomas Piketty takes measure of the world since 2020: leaders grappling with the aftershocks of the global pandemic; politics shifting rightward in France and elsewhere; and wars breaking out and escalating, from Russia's invasion of Ukraine to the conflict in Israel and Gaza. These essays are Piketty's vivid first draft of history--on the rise of China, the climate crisis, income and taxation, discrimination, and beyond--as well as a blueprint for achieving equity in our rapidly changing global landscape. Despite the gathering clouds, Piketty continues to find reasons for hope.
